How does the 5 year CMT rate today affect the interest rates of digital assets?

Can you explain how the current 5 year Constant Maturity Treasury (CMT) rate impacts the interest rates of digital assets? How does this rate affect the borrowing and lending rates in the digital asset market?

    At BYDFi, we closely monitor the 5 year CMT rate and its impact on the interest rates of digital assets. The CMT rate serves as a reference point for determining the cost of borrowing and lending in the digital asset market. When the CMT rate is high, it generally leads to higher interest rates for digital assets, making it more expensive for users to borrow funds or leverage their digital assets. Conversely, when the CMT rate is low, it tends to result in lower interest rates, providing more favorable borrowing conditions for users. Therefore, the 5 year CMT rate today can significantly influence the interest rates of digital assets and affect users' borrowing and lending decisions in the digital asset market.
